引言

      随着区块链技术的飞速发展,以太坊作为一个重要的智能合约平台,其钱包功能和数据处理能力越来越受到关注。很多用户开始探索如何在以太坊钱包中接收和处理数据。本文将深入探讨以太坊钱包接收数据的过程,影响因素,以及如何利用这些数据提升用户体验和安全性。

      以太坊钱包概述

      以太坊钱包如何接收和处理数据:深入分析与应用指南

      以太坊钱包是用户存储、管理以太币(ETH)和其他基于以太坊的代币的工具。它不仅仅是一个简单的存储工具。以太坊钱包使用户能够与智能合约交互,参与去中心化金融(DeFi),以及进行非同质化代币(NFT)交易。

      在以太坊网络中,用户可以通过不同类型的钱包来进行资产管理。常见的钱包类型包括热钱包和冷钱包。热钱包,如MetaMask、Trust Wallet,便于用户随时访问和使用。而冷钱包,如硬件钱包,通常用于更安全的资产存储。

      以太坊钱包接收数据的机制

      当用户向以太坊钱包发送交易或合约调用时,实际上是将数据嵌入到区块链交易中。这些数据可以是转账信息、智能合约执行结果或用户的自定义数据。以太坊钱包在接收到这一数据时,需要能够正确解析和处理。

      数据的接收过程通常包括以下几个步骤:

      • 交易构建:发送方在以太坊网络上构建一笔交易,并包含必要的数据。
      • 签名验证:发送方通过私钥对交易进行签名,以保证数据的完整性和真实性。
      • 广播交易:该交易通过以太坊网络广泛传播,最终被矿工验证并打包到区块中。
      • 数据解析:接收钱包在确认交易后,会解析相关数据,以供用户查看和处理。

      影响以太坊钱包数据接收的因素

      以太坊钱包如何接收和处理数据:深入分析与应用指南

      在接收到数据时,有几个因素会影响钱包的性能和用户体验:

      • 网络拥堵:以太坊网络在某些高峰期可能会出现拥堵。这会导致交易确认时间延迟。
      • 手续费设置:用户在发送交易时需要设置矿工手续费。如果手续费过低,交易可能长时间未被确认。
      • 智能合约复杂性:复杂的智能合约可能包含大量的数据和逻辑,这需要钱包具备强大的解析和处理能力。

      如何提升以太坊钱包的数据接收能力

      为了提升以太坊钱包的数据接收能力,开发者和用户可以采取以下措施:

      • 交易构建:确保发送的交易数据不包含冗余信息,减少网络负担。
      • 调整手续费估算:在网络拥堵时,合理设置手续费,以加快交易确认速度。
      • 选择高效的钱包:使用性能优越的以太坊钱包,能够更好地处理复杂数据。

      以太坊钱包与数据应用的实际案例

      以太坊钱包不仅用于存储资产。它在多个领域中展现了强大的应用潜力。以下是一些典型的实际案例:

      1. 去中心化金融(DeFi)

      在DeFi领域,以太坊钱包作为用户访问各类协议的入口。用户通过钱包参与借贷、交易、流动性挖矿等活动,同时接收有关收益和风险管理的数据。这种数据不仅能提升用户的决策能力,还能形成个性化的财务管理。

      2. 非同质化代币(NFT)

      NFT市场的繁荣依赖于以太坊钱包的功能。艺术家和收藏家通过以太坊钱包创建、购买和销售NFT。在这一过程中,钱包接收的交易数据包括NFT的元数据,这是确保数字资产真实性的关键。

      3. 社区治理

      许多去中心化组织(DAO)使用以太坊钱包进行治理。持币用户可以投票参与重大决策。在这个过程中,他们需要接收关于提案的数据,并根据这些数据做出判断。

      总结

      以太坊钱包作为区块链生态系统的重要组成部分,承担着存储和管理数字资产的角色。接收和处理数据的能力直接影响用户体验和技术应用的广泛性。通过钱包的性能、提升用户的操作技能,以及充分利用区块链的特性,用户可以更好地在这个创新的领域中导航。

      未来,随着技术的不断进步,以太坊钱包的功能和数据处理能力将更加强大。这不仅会推动区块链的应用发展,同时也会引领我们迎接更加智能和便捷的数字世界。